Escucha Mi Voz urges Johnson County officials to strengthen workplace safety protections for immigrant workers

Supporters and members of Escucha Mi Voz, a grassroots immigrant advocacy organization with a focus on workplace justice and immigration reform, gathered at Iowa City City Hall for the Johnson County joint entities meeting Oct. 20. CREDIT ANNIE SMITH BARKALOW
Escucha Mi Voz, a grassroots immigrant advocacy organization with a focus on workplace justice and immigration reform, is urging local governments in Johnson County to adopt policies that protect immigrant workers from workplace raids and create provisions for legal and housing aid.
